#692f28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#692f28 is composed of 41.2% red, 18.4%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 61.9%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 6.5 degrees, a saturation of 44.8% and a lightness of 28.4%. #692f28 color hex could be obtained by blending #d25e50 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#692f28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060202 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#692f28
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4544 is the less saturated color, while #901001 is the most saturated one.
